pic pic pic pic pic pic pic pic pic pic

Sulechów (city)

Copyright MarinePlan 2025

World Coverage

Sulechów lies in Poland (Polska).

Water areas in Sulechów

  1. Oder (Odra)

Map of Sulechów

pic

NavKid Android app